Bill Summary

The purpose of this bill is to create the West Virginia Littering and Illegal Dumping Prevention Act and enhance the penalties.

AI Summary

This bill establishes the West Virginia Rural Littering and Illegal Dumping Prevention Act, aiming to combat litter and illegal dumping by enhancing penalties and strengthening enforcement. Key provisions include increasing fines for illegal dumping, particularly for large-scale incidents (defined as 500 pounds or more of waste or 216 cubic feet or greater), and making such offenses a felony with significantly higher fines and longer potential imprisonment. The bill also introduces enhanced penalties for dumping near protected waters or wetlands, mandates restitution and site cleanup for offenders, and allows for the forfeiture of vehicles used in illegal dumping. Furthermore, it creates a dedicated "Rural Illegal Dumping Prevention Fund" to support cleanup efforts, grants to local authorities, public education, and equipment purchases, and grants enforcement authority to the West Virginia Department of Environmental Protection (WVDEP), county solid waste authorities, and appointed Litter Control Officers, who can issue citations and investigate violations. The bill also mandates improved signage on rural roads to inform the public about penalties and reporting procedures.
